Rotary Club of San Luis Obispo de Tolosa The Rotary Club of San Luis Obispo de Tolosa meets on Wednesdays at noon in the Garden Room of the historic Madonna Inn.

Shelley Northrop joined Rotary de Tolosa in July 2022, looking for what many of us missed after Covid and remote work: real, face-to-face community connection.

She found that — and more — in Rotary.

Shelley says what she loves most about our club is that it feels like a second family, full of energy, purpose, and support.

This year, Shelley serves as Club Service Director, helping keep the club running smoothly behind the scenes — communications, logistics, internal operations, and supporting the president. Basically, the club’s COO, minus the corporate retreat. 😉

After a career as a marketing executive, Shelley entered retirement this past December. But slowing down? Not quite.
She’s now training with the Central Coast SurviveOars Dragon Boat team and taking French lessons as she prepares for the International Breast Cancer Dragon Boat Festival in Aix-les-Bains, France this summer.

What an amazing year at Rotary de Tolosa with Mary Verdin as President. Today was our last meeting before Mary’s demotion next week (the following week begins the Idler reign of terror). We started out be delivering our annual speaker’s gifts in the form of a $5,000 check to Paul and Bridget Ready of Jack’s Helping Hand. Mary unveiled 3 beautiful new Rotary banners thanks to the amazing design skills of Pierre Rademaker. Mary received an outstanding leadership award from our District Governor Mike Dutra. We honored more Community Service Heroes with colorful capes. We also celebrated our club’s accomplishment of distributing over $115,000 to local, district, and international organizations! Mary recognized and thanked her amazing board of directors and delivered the following awards to club’s members: Lifetime Achievement Award to Ali Jansen and Gay Spenser, New Rotarian of the Year to Brian Whitaker, Board Member of the Year to Ron Regier, The All In Award (aka Stoked on Rotary Award) to “The Dude” Brian Metcalf, Behind the Scenes Award to Laura McKinley, Spirit of Rotary Award to Sara LaForest, Trailblazer Awards to Don Maruska for Environmental & Climate Leadership and to Michele Murfin the Peace Builder Award, and our Rotarian of the Year Award to our own Shane Williams. Meet Tom Zehnder — a dedicated Rotarian since 2002 and someone who truly believes in giving back to the community that has given so much to him.

As our Youth Service Chair, Tom coordinates many of our club’s youth-focused programs, including RYLA and Interact, helping inspire and develop the next generation of leaders throughout our community.

By profession, Tom is a Civil Engineer, but around Rotary de Tolosa he’s known for his steady leadership, thoughtful perspective, and genuine appreciation for people. In fact, when asked what he loves most about our club, his answer was simple: “It’s all about the people.”

✨ Board Member Spotlight: Geoff Straw ✨

Geoff joined Rotary de Tolosa in 2022, inspired by both family ties to Rotary and a desire to give back.

He’s especially passionate about supporting youth and promoting peace—and loves the camaraderie (and humor) of the Club.

This year, Geoff serves as President-Elect Nominee, learning from Club leadership and taking on the challenge of planning the Demotion Party.

Professionally, he’s the Executive Director of the SLO Regional Transit Authority, leading a team of ~100.

Outside of work: travel, Giants games, and vintage car projects.
